日本不卡不码高清免费观看,久久国产精品久久w女人spa,黄色aa久久,三上悠亚国产精品一区二区三区

您的位置:首頁技術文章
文章詳情頁

mysql - 如何在數據庫里優化 漢明距離 查詢?

瀏覽:264日期:2022-06-21 10:52:44

問題描述

項目里需要一個搜索相似圖片的功能,百度了一些dhash的算法,生成了16個長度的hash值,在mysql里這樣查詢:

SELECT pk, hash, BIT_COUNT( CONV(hash, 16, 10) ^ CONV(’4c8e3366c275650f’, 16, 10) ) as hamming_distance FROM image_hashes HAVING hamming_distance < 4 ORDER BY hamming_distance ASC;

經測試,15W條數據,搜索需要很長時間。第二次速度會快些,有啥辦法可以優化?

問題解答

回答1:

謝邀。

抱歉地說,這個我也沒有做過,只是之前聽說過漢明距離。15w數據,不是很多,但是用了mysql的函數,沒辦法創建索引。。。

大概搜了一下,有相同的問題。

可以參考mysql 圖片漢明距離計算, 近40w的異或計算, 如何破

Hamming distance on binary strings in SQL

你可以試試mysql的內存表 MySQL內存表的特性與使用介紹

回答2:

不好意思,沒有“漢明距離”的相關經驗。

如果只是15W數據的話,可以把數據加載到內存里緩存起來,然后在程序里運算,畢竟SQL并不擅長做這種事情。

僅從你的SQL來說,的確沒有太大的優化空間,能想到的就只有以下幾點:

hash列用char代替varchar

舍棄ORDER BY hamming_distance ASC,改為由程序排序

建議把DDL語句和EXPLAIN結果也發上來一并分析,不過最大的性能卡口應該是BIT_COUNT(CONV(hash, 16, 10) ^ CONV(’4c8e3366c275650f’, 16, 10)) as hamming_distance,其實相當于全表掃描了。

相關文章:
日本不卡不码高清免费观看,久久国产精品久久w女人spa,黄色aa久久,三上悠亚国产精品一区二区三区
欧美成人综合| 亚洲激情黄色| 国产欧美日韩在线一区二区| 视频一区日韩精品| 欧美伊人影院| 97精品资源在线观看| 91成人小视频| 久久超碰99| 国产一区2区| 999久久久精品国产| japanese国产精品| 蜜桃av一区| 日韩精选在线| 精品欧美日韩精品| 久久精品欧美一区| 午夜在线精品| 欧美日韩18| 美女av在线免费看| 亚洲免费精品| 欧美中文一区| 三上亚洲一区二区| 欧美另类专区| 久久国内精品视频| 日本免费久久| 色综合视频一区二区三区日韩 | 国产精品九九| 日本不良网站在线观看| 99riav国产精品| 国产免费av国片精品草莓男男| 国产精品麻豆久久| 香蕉久久国产| 老司机免费视频一区二区| 少妇久久久久| 69堂精品视频在线播放| 色老板在线视频一区二区| 六月婷婷一区| 国产福利一区二区精品秒拍| 久久九九精品| 欧美私人啪啪vps| 久久久影院免费| 亚洲狼人精品一区二区三区| 国产成人77亚洲精品www| 亚洲激情中文| 国产精品分类| 亚洲欧美日韩视频二区| 精品国产一区二区三区av片| 亚洲视频www| 精品日韩一区| 日本成人一区二区| 精品一区欧美| 国产在线观看91一区二区三区| 不卡一区综合视频| 久久精品一本| 少妇精品久久久一区二区| 天堂av在线| 国产麻豆一区| 免费看日韩精品| 欧美成人基地| 欧美激情视频一区二区三区免费| 99国产精品视频免费观看一公开 | 欧美偷窥清纯综合图区| 欧美高清不卡| 中文字幕色婷婷在线视频| 日韩av二区在线播放| 蜜臀av免费一区二区三区| 美女毛片一区二区三区四区最新中文字幕亚洲 | 日韩综合在线| 国产精品资源| 日本中文字幕一区二区视频| 欧美日韩国产在线一区| 成人在线免费观看91| 国产人成精品一区二区三| 自拍自偷一区二区三区| 欧美日韩激情| 亚洲国内精品| 在线一区视频观看| 九色porny丨国产首页在线| 国产精品久久久网站| 日韩综合一区二区| 日本大胆欧美人术艺术动态| 亚洲国产不卡| japanese国产精品| 欧美 日韩 国产一区二区在线视频| 国产精品亚洲成在人线| 91精品一区| **爰片久久毛片| 久久精品xxxxx| 国产日韩欧美在线播放不卡| 日韩不卡一区二区| 青青草国产成人99久久| 久久黄色影视| 国产精品白丝久久av网站| 91亚洲无吗| 国产精品一区免费在线| 国产精品网址| 久久久久九九精品影院| 国产精品久久久亚洲一区| 国产日韩一区二区三区在线播放| 久久精品97| 精品国产一区二| 精品入口麻豆88视频| 久久亚洲资源中文字| 国产成人精选| 美女av在线免费看| 999久久久国产精品| 亚洲激情婷婷| 亚洲精选91| 免费在线观看精品| 日韩精品成人在线观看| 久久激情五月激情| 精品欧美日韩精品| 99精品美女| 亚洲一区二区免费看| 石原莉奈一区二区三区在线观看| 日韩在线网址| 久久中文字幕一区二区| 日韩精品不卡一区二区| 激情五月综合网| 亚洲资源网站| 国产精品2023| 久久久水蜜桃av免费网站| av成人国产| 亚洲精选成人| 国产精品99精品一区二区三区∴ | 午夜亚洲福利| 久久精品理论片| 久久精品导航| 日韩在线观看一区二区三区| 国产精品一区二区三区www| 久久精品一区二区国产| 欧美成人基地| 久久国产高清| 国产精品xvideos88| 91精品国产成人观看| 日本亚洲三级在线| 国产理论在线| 久久不射网站| 国产成人调教视频在线观看| 精品91久久久久| 国产日韩一区二区三区在线播放| 日韩美女一区二区三区在线观看| 国产女优一区| 久久97视频| 中文字幕一区二区三区日韩精品 | 中文字幕一区二区三区四区久久 | 红杏一区二区三区| 欧美午夜精彩| 欧美一区自拍| 亚洲成人精选| 欧美91在线|欧美| 久久亚洲国产精品一区二区| 国产精品扒开腿做爽爽爽软件| 99久精品视频在线观看视频| 日韩精品一级二级| 色黄视频在线观看| 色狠狠一区二区三区| 日韩电影免费网址| 91久久精品无嫩草影院| 黑丝美女一区二区| 精品亚洲精品| 日韩一区二区三区在线看| 日韩中文在线电影| 国产伦乱精品| 亚洲欧美网站在线观看| 秋霞国产精品| 国产精品videossex久久发布 | 国产一区日韩一区| 国产精品亚洲综合在线观看| 亚洲激情社区| 精品国产18久久久久久二百| 视频一区视频二区在线观看| 婷婷激情一区| 国产一区二区三区视频在线| 日本不卡视频在线观看| 国产精品7m凸凹视频分类| 老司机免费视频一区二区| 日韩欧美中文字幕电影 | 免费在线亚洲欧美| 亚洲1区在线| 国产农村妇女精品一二区 | 97精品中文字幕| 久久av网站| 亚洲精品麻豆| 久久午夜精品一区二区| 国产真实久久| 欧美gv在线| 国际精品欧美精品| 免费在线日韩av| 香蕉久久一区| 美日韩精品视频| 影音国产精品| 性欧美xxxx免费岛国不卡电影| 精品国产不卡| 久久99精品久久久野外观看| 日韩avvvv在线播放| 婷婷视频一区二区三区| 丝袜亚洲另类欧美| 亚洲综合另类| 黄页网站一区| 亚洲精品午夜av福利久久蜜桃|